Rene Caovilla Cleo Strass Heel Sandals
- Regular Price
- $1,500.00
- Sale Price
- $1,500.00
- Regular Price
Sold Out
- Unit Price
- per
Rene Caovilla’s Cleo sandals have been a style icon since 1975, they've even been exhibited at the MoMA. They're handmade from beige satin and feature crystal-strewn bombè straps that coil around the ankles.
- Lining: leather
- Upper: fabric
- Sole: leather insole and sole
- Toe shape: square open toe
- Made in Italy